About the Artist:

Fernando Vieira is an Ecuadorian-born New York-based writer, director, and performer. As a multidisciplinary artist, Vieira balances their career as creator of stage and film works in both Spanish and English. Playwriting work includes the plays Goodbye, Little George (2020), Anormales (2021), and the digital play collection Dos piezas teatrales de Fernando Vieira (2021). That same year, Vieira co-founded the ¡Bótate! Latinx Performance Festival. Film work includes the short avant-garde films Frenetic Journey Toward Muddledness (2023) and Las Olas (2024). Vieira earned a Master of Arts degree in Film Studies in 2024. In 2025, Fernando Vieira produced the Ecuadorian Queer Film Festival NYC 2025, sponsored by an award from LMCC (Lower Manhattan Cultural Council).
